In this episode of the Designer Show, Dan and John unpack a toolbox full of Chief Architect hacks and expert tips to help you work smarter—not harder. From using X, Y, Z coordinates and keyboard shortcuts to custom railings, screen capture materials, and the underrated “rainbow bacon tool,” this episode is packed with gems for Chief users of all levels.

 

🔑 What You’ll Learn:

  • How to truly think CAD-first with Chief Architect

  • The power of the Tab key, coordinate systems, and custom hotkeys

  • Tips for using screen captures to create new materials

  • Eyedropper tools, layer management, and note schedules

  • Custom railings, stairs, and post-to-beam setups

  • When to use (or avoid) the Material Painter

  • What not to overlook in your defaults
